Wall Street. Major U.S. stock-indexes slightly fell

Major U.S. stock-indexes slightly fell on Thursday as weakness in financials offset gains in healthcare companies. A report showed the number of Americans applying for jobless claims fell by 10000 to 265000 last week, indicating sustained strength in the labor market.

Dow stocks mixed (15 vs 15). Top gainer - Verizon Communications Inc. (VZ, +0.67%). Top loser - The Goldman Sachs Group, Inc. (GS, -1.50%).

S&P sectors also mixed. Top gainer - Utilities (+1.0%). Top loser - Conglomerates (-0.5%).
